http://www.jackson-stops.co.uk/about-us/uk-property-market-review-no28-2011/north-stack-fog-house-anglesey.html
They used to fire cannons into the fog to warn shipping of the danger. I'd say there was an fairly obvious danger, right there.
"Back at North Stack, an impressive Magazine House was built in 1861 to accommodate the cannon charges and the cannon continued to be used almost until the 20th century, when they were replaced by an oil fired, 35-horn fog siren. Those horns are still in place at North Stack, though lie unused since 1986, when they were decommissioned in favour of a replacement warning service provided from a newly built tower across the bay, at South Stack."
So in bad weather, the fog horns across the bay will keep you awake at night?
